CSS3 Nedir?

İçindekiler

CSS3, CSS’in geliştirilmiş üçüncü versiyonu olarak karşımıza çıkmakta. Cascading Style Sheets anlamına gelen CSS, bir internet sitesinin görsel açıdan iyi görünmesine olanak sağlar. HTML ile beraber kullanılan CSS, metin ve format biçimlendirmelerinin daha iyi görünmesi için tercih edilmektedir. HTML tek başına kullanıldığında oldukça sade tasarımlar ortaya çıkarmaktadır. Oysa CSS, HTML’nin kısıtlılığını ortadan kaldırarak web dizayn işleminin daha modern hale gelmesini sağlamakta. Web Tasarım sektörünün kalbi olan CSS, tasarım içerisinde bulunan tüm kısıtları ortadan kaldırarak istenilen görünümlerin ortaya çıkmasını sağlamaktadır.

CSS3 Nedir?
CSS3 Nedir?

İnternet sitesi tasarım işlemleri sırasında CSS kodlarını hem HTML içerisinde kullanabilir hem de CSS için ayrı bir dosya, klasör oluşturabilirsiniz. Ancak bu yöntemin çok fazla tercih edilmediğini, CSS’in her zaman HTML içerisinde kullanıldığını söyleyebiliriz. Web sayfası tasarım dersleri alan birisiyseniz sizlere bu konuda her 2 yöntem de anlatılacaktır. CSS3 ne zaman çıktı diye merak ediyorsanız, CSS3 standardının ilk taslağı 22 Haziran 1999’da yayınlandı. Dolayısıyla CSS3 bu tarihte çıktı diyebiliriz. Fakat Chrome, Firefox, Opera, Safari ve Internet Explorer gibi browserlar tarafından yaygın olarak desteklenmeye başlaması 2010 yıllarına dayanmaktadır. Web Tasarımcıolarak bu yazımız içerisinde bizler CSS3 hakkında bilgiler vermeye çalışacağız.

CSS3 Nedir? CSS3 Avantajları Nelerdir?

CSS ve CSS2 basit bir şekilde objeler üzerine stil özellikleri tanımlayan bir özelliğe sahipti. İlk iki versiyonun oldukça stabil, basit özellikleri bulunuyordu. İnternet sitesi tasarım işlemi sırasında CSS’in belirli bir süreden sonra yeterli gelmemesi, bizlerin JavaScript gibi ekstre programlama dillerine geçmemize neden oldu. Durumun gidişatından memnun olmayan CSS, yeni bir versiyon geliştirmesi gerektiğinin farkındaydı.CSS3 ile beraber artık daha dinamik, her ihtiyaca uygun mobil destekli bir sistemin hayata geçirildi. Özellikle mobil uyumu web sayfası taleplerinin artması, bu teknolojiye olan ilginin artmasına neden oldu. CSS3’ün avantajları hakkında daha fazla bilgi verecek olursak;

CSS3 Nedir?
CSS3 Nedir?

Text Properties: Tarayıcı uyumlu olacak şekilde yazılı metinler üzerinde her türlü değişiklik CSS ile yapılabilmektedir. Web Sitelerde yazılar üzerinde meydana getirdiğimiz tüm değişiklikler, yazıya gölge verme gibi işlemler Text Properties sayesinde yapılabilmektedir.

Layout Properties: Başta kenarlıkları oval yapma, gölgelendirme, çoklu yazı kolonları, donukluk gibi teknik özelliklerin tamamı CSS3 ile beraber web tasarım dünyasına girmiştir. CSS ve CSS2’de bu tarz özellikler maalesef bulunmamaktaydı.

Animated Property Transitions: CSS3’ün getirmiş olduğu bir diğer yenilik ise animasyonlu geçiş özelliğidir. Bu sayede elinizde bulunan HTML dosyalarına animasyon efektleri tanımlanarak oynatılmaktadır. İşte bu özellik birçok websitesi tasarımını daha işlevsel hale getirmiştir.

Border Image: Daha önceden objeler üzerinde herhangi bir değişiklik CSS üzerinden istenildiği gibi yapılamıyordu. Border Image özelliği sayesinde artık kenarlıklar için resim tanımlanabilir hale geldi.

Gradients: Geçişler olarak adlandırılan Gradients, resim ve doğrusal objelerin istenilen şekilde geçiş ekranına sahip olmasını sağlamakta. Modern web site görünümleri CSS3 aracılığıyla oldukça kolay bir şekilde yapılabilmekte.

CSS3 Nedir?
CSS3 Nedir?

2D / 3D Transformations: CSS3 ile beraber herhangi bir nesne ve objeye 2 boyutlu ya da 3 boyutlu dönüşümler ekleyebilirsiniz. Dönüşüm efektleri sayesinde istediğiniz tasarımları daha iyi bir şekilde ortaya çıkaracaksınız.

Web Fontları: Web Tasarımcı olarak son olarak CSS3 ile beraber gelen Web Fontları hakkında bilgi vermek istiyoruz. Her internet browser’ı için ayrı ayrı yazı fontları uyarlayabilen CSS, mobil cihazlarda da gözle rahat okunabilen fontları CSS3 ile beraber hayata geçirmiştir. Günümüzün en yeni teknolojisi olan CSS3, her internet sitesinde ufak da olsa bir paya sahip durumda.

Kısaca özel web tasarımlarında çok sıklıkla CSS kullanılmaktadır. Özel web tasarım örnekleri diye aratarak bunları görebilirsiniz. Photoshop veya benzer grafik tasarım programında hazırlanmış tasarımlar temel olarak CSS; HMTL ve Javascript kullanılarak kod haline çevrilmektedir. Firmanıza özel kurumsal web tasarım ve arayüz tasarımı için web tasarım şirketlerinden yardım alabilirsiniz.

E-Ticaret, Web Tasarım ve Sosyal Medya Hakkında

Bültenimize Kaydolun, İşinizi Geliştirecek Gelişmelerden Haberdar Olun

İlgili Yazılar